Overview
The Partnership Project hosts the Climate Action Coalition, a group of national environmental organizations and influential partners that conducts coordinated efforts to slow and stop attacks on climate and clean energy progress.

for the Climate Advocacy Lab  
The Climate Advocacy Lab equips advocates with the insights, skills, connections, and support needed to drive systems change, develop climate policies, run successful campaigns, and hold decision makers accountable. The lab, a program of the Partnership Project, seeks to share actionable, evidence-based insights to answer climate advocates’ most pressing questions and build skills, capacity, and community through training. for the Green Leadership Trust  
The Partnership Project’s Green Leadership Trust works to build a more effective environmental movement by supporting and growing the impact and leadership of Black, Indigenous, and people of color serving on U.S. environmental nonprofit boards. Given the impact of boards on the direction of their organizations’ hiring and retention practices, programming, and partnerships, the Western Conservation grantmaking strategy acknowledges that such efforts are a key part of the work to ensure the environmental movement is inclusive and relevant. Green Leadership Trust is guided first and foremost by members’ responsibilities as fiduciaries of the organizations they represent. (Substrategy: Build the Conditions for Enduring Conservation)
for the Climate Action Campaign  
The Partnership Project hosts the Climate Action Campaign, a coalition of national environmental organizations and allies. The coalition executes sophisticated federal campaigns to accomplish two goals: reduce emissions by putting clean energy on the grid and electrifying the nation in equitable ways; and create the conditions necessary for federal decision makers to embrace ambitious climate action, now and in the future.
